Produced over the course of the last year, the works in the exhibition move away from the stylistically uninflected lighting strategies of "Signs of Autumn" - his last body of work - towards ones reminiscent of Italian horror films and sci-fi neo-noirs. These images are more iconic, more focused on a single object than in his previous body of work. Also included in the images are the materials Alvarez-Perez relies on to point at changing modes of industrial and artistic production over time—steel, marble, computer chips, money—as well as “low” cultural stand-ins for “high” cultural ideas, and, here, rather trickily lit pages from Hegel’s Phenomenology of Spirit, which has been an important intellectual influence of late.
The title for the exhibition is taken from the work of sci-fi writer Kim Stanley Robinson, who writes in The Ministry for the Future, “The dead hand of the past clutches us by way of living people who are too frightened to accept change.”
